How can evidence-based medicine be introduced into undergraduate medical education?

Medical education is a dynamic field that constantly evolves in response to advancements in research and healthcare practices. One of the key developments in modern medicine is the adoption of evidence-based medicine (EBM), which emphasizes the use of the best available evidence to inform clinical decision-making. In this topic cluster, we'll explore how EBM can be introduced into undergraduate medical education, with a focus on its relevance to internal medicine and the strategies for effective integration.

The Significance of Evidence-Based Medicine in Medical Education

Evidence-based medicine is essential for training future physicians, as it equips them with the skills to critically appraise and apply research findings to patient care. By incorporating EBM into medical curricula, students can develop a deeper understanding of how to evaluate the validity and relevance of clinical evidence, ultimately leading to improved patient outcomes.

Challenges and Barriers

Introducing EBM in undergraduate medical education is not without its challenges. Some of the barriers include resistance from traditional medical education approaches, limited faculty expertise in EBM, and the need for resources to support evidence-based practices. Overcoming these obstacles requires a systematic approach that addresses curriculum design, faculty development, and institutional support.

Strategies for Integration

To effectively introduce EBM into undergraduate medical education, several strategies can be employed:

  • Curriculum Integration: EBM should be integrated throughout the medical curriculum, starting from the foundational years and continuing into clinical rotations.
  • Interactive Learning: Incorporating interactive learning methods, such as case-based discussions and journal clubs, allows students to apply EBM principles in a practical setting.
  • Faculty Development: Providing faculty members with training in EBM equips them to mentor and guide students in evidence-based decision-making.
  • Resource Allocation: Institutions should allocate resources for access to high-quality evidence-based resources, such as databases and peer-reviewed journals.
  • The Role of Internal Medicine in EBM Education

    Internal medicine, as a specialty that focuses on the diagnosis and treatment of adult diseases, plays a pivotal role in demonstrating the application of EBM principles. By incorporating EBM into internal medicine education, students can gain insight into how evidence-based practices inform diagnostic evaluations, treatment plans, and patient management.

    Benefits of Integrating EBM into Medical Education

    The integration of EBM into undergraduate medical education offers several benefits, including:

    • Enhanced Critical Thinking: Students develop critical appraisal skills through the evaluation of research evidence, leading to improved clinical decision-making.
    • Improved Patient Care: EBM equips future physicians with the ability to make informed and evidence-based decisions that positively impact patient outcomes.
    • Professional Development: Exposure to EBM fosters a culture of lifelong learning and scholarly inquiry, laying the foundation for continuous professional development.
